MACON, Ga. -- A shooting in Macon has left three people dead and a suspect on the run, charged with kidnapping his son.

According to Bibb County Sheriff's Deputies, the shooting happened on Moreland Avenue Tuesday just before 9:30 p.m. When deputies got to the house, they found three people shot and one woman with injuries.

Deputies tell WGXA News there was a fight between 29-year-old Caesar Zamien Lamar Crockett Jr. and his child's mom. Deputies say Crockett pulled out a gun during the fight and allegedly shot and killed her mom, step-father and sister.

We've learned Crockett left the scene with his 2-year-old son, King Cane Crockett. Deputies believe he is driving a black 2007 Pontiac G5 with a drive-out tag on it. Deputies say Crockett has family in both Florida and California.

Crockett is wanted for three counts of murder and one count of kidnapping.
